شكل غير صحيح قد Internet Explorer بمطالبة مستخدم بإدخال بيانات الاعتماد

الأعراض

تحت ظروف معينة، يطالب Internet Explorer صحيح مستخدم بإدخال بيانات الاعتماد على الرغم من أن يتم تسجيل دخول المستخدم كمستخدم مخول.

شروط هذه المشكلة تحدث عندما يكون لدى مستخدم مثيلات متعددة من برنامج Internet Explorer 5.5 المستعرضات قيد التشغيل في جلسة عمل معينة. في ظل هذه الظروف، فمن الممكن أن مستخدم مصادق بشكل صحيح يمكن مطالبتك ببيانات الاعتماد عند الوصول إلى ملقم ويب. هذه مشكلة عند استخدام خادم ويب الهدف نظام أمان Windows NT LAN Manager (NTLM) التحدي والاستجابة.

السبب

يحدث هذا السلوك عندما يستخدم المستعرض ملف.ins التكوين. يتم عزل هذه المشكلة، وتحدث عندما يحاول المثيل الأول من المستعرض قراءة معلومات الأمان المنطقة من التسجيل، ومثيل المستعرض غير قادر على تحديد المنطقة الأمنية المناسبة لموقع ويب. يحدث هذا لأن الوصول إلى مفاتيح التسجيل نفس مثيل آخر من المستعرض. في ظل هذه الظروف، المثيل الأول من Internet Explorer يعود إلى الوضع الأكثر تقييداً، ويطالب المستخدم قام بتسجيل الدخول ببيانات اعتماد المستخدم.

الحل

لحل هذه المشكلة، يجب الحصول على أحدث حزمة خدمة لبرنامج Internet Explorer الإصدار 5.5. للحصول على معلومات إضافية، انقر فوق رقم المقالة التالي لعرضها في "قاعدة معارف Microsoft":
كيفية الحصول على أحدث حزمة خدمة ل Internet Explorer 5.5 276369
يجب أن يكون إصدار اللغة الإنجليزية من هذا الإصلاح سمات الملفات التالية أو أحدث

   Date        Time    Version         Size       File name
-----------------------------------------------------------
10/20/2000 03:50p 5.50.4522.1800 4,153,296 Advpack.dll
03/12/2001 10:17a 5.50.4522.1800 31,080 Ieexcep.cat
09/19/2000 04:42p 5.50.4522.1800 10,240 Instcat.exe
03/12/2001 10:17a 5.50.4522.1800 7,470 Q286338.cat
03/12/2001 10:17a 5.50.4522.1800 1,552 Q286338.inf
03/08/2001 11:41a 5.50.4522.1800 456,976 Urlmon.dll
11/21/1997 08:10a 5.50.4522.1800 21,504 Verinst.exe
10/20/2000 03:50p 5.50.4522.1800 2,272 W95inf16.dll
10/20/2000 03:50p 5.50.4522.1800 4,608 W95inf32.dll

الحل البديل

للتغلب على هذه المشكلة، تعليق خارج المنطقة إعدادات المفتاح في ملف التكوين ins.

مثال: التكوين السابق من. ملف ال INS

[اكستريجينف]
inetcorp=*,inetcorp.inf,DefaultInstall
SecZones=*,seczones.inf,DefaultInstall
[الأمان الواردات]
ImportSecZones=1
[ExtRegInf.Hklm]
SecZones=seczones.inf,IeakInstall.Hklm
inetcorp=inetcorp.inf,IeakInstall.Hklm
[ExtRegInf.Hkcu]
SecZones=seczones.inf,IeakInstall.Hkcu
inetcorp=inetcorp.inf,IeakInstall.Hkcu

على سبيل المثال: أوصى تكوين. ملف ال INS

[اكستريجينف]
inetcorp=*,inetcorp.inf,DefaultInstall
SecZones=*,seczones.inf,DefaultInstall
[الأمان الواردات]
ImportSecZones=1
[ExtRegInf.Hklm]
;SecZones=seczones.inf,IeakInstall.Hklm
inetcorp=inetcorp.inf,IeakInstall.Hklm
[ExtRegInf.Hkcu]
;SecZones=seczones.inf,IeakInstall.Hkcu
inetcorp=inetcorp.inf,IeakInstall.Hkcu

الحالة

أقرت Microsoft أن هذه مشكلة في منتجات Microsoft المسردة في بداية هذه المقالة. تم تصحيح هذه المشكلة أولاً في Internet Explorer الإصدار 5.5 Service Pack 2.

مزيد من المعلومات

عند تكوين Internet Explorer لاستخدام ملف.ins، سيتم تشغيل الملف.ins أنواع ملفات.inf مختلفة، تخصيص Internet Explorer. من التخصيصات هي منطقة التخصيص، الذي يتم تعريفه في ملف Seczones.inf.

عندما يقوم Internet Explorer بتنزيل الملف.ins وتكوينه، يقوم بعمليات التسجيل المختلفة، من بينها حذف وإعادة إنشاء مفتاح إنترنت settings\zonemap. يحتفظ مؤشر إلى هذا المفتاح داخليا Internet Explorer، ويستخدم هذا المؤشر للوصول إلى أية معلومات ضمن هذا المفتاح. عند فتح مثيل جديد ل Internet Explorer، مرة أخرى يقوم بتحميل الملف.ins وتكوينه. أثناء تكوينه، Internet Explorer مرة أخرى حذف وإعادة إنشاء المفتاح zonemap.

من المحتمل قيام أولاً بمحاولة استخدام مفتاح التسجيل، وسيتم إغلاق "مستكشف الإنترنت" لأن يضع نظام التشغيل هذا المفتاح عند حذف، ولن ينجح أي عملية التسجيل. يحدث هذا لأن تنفيذ عمليات فتح وحذف مفاتيح التسجيل zonemap المثيل الثاني من برنامج Internet Explorer. عندما يحدث هذا، ترى مربع حوار المصادقة في المثيل الأول لبرنامج Internet Explorer لأنه سيكون قادراً على تحديد في zonemap ل URL معين المثيل الأول من Internet Explorer المستخدم، وفشل التكوين الأكثر أماناً، يتم مطالبة المستخدم بإدخال بيانات الاعتماد.

لأن المفتاح إعدادات المنطقة تحت HKCU، و HKLM، وسبب كلاهما متطابقة، يمنع Internet Explorer من حذف الجزء HKCU مفتاح zonemap، مما أدى إلى حل المشكلة.

هو أثر التغيير المقترح أن أي المستخدمين على هذا الكمبيوتر، Internet Explorer الآن لم تعد الكتابة إلى مفتاح HKCU،، ويقرأ كافة المعلومات من مفتاح HKLM.

هذا ما يرام تماما في جميع الحالات تقريبا باستثناء اثنين التالية:
  • إذا كان المسؤول بتأمين مفتاح HKLM حق الوصول للكتابة، وتحتاج إلى إضافة/إزالة إلى قائمة المجالات تعتبر إنترانت، أو تغيير أية إعدادات المنطقة، قد لا يعمل هذا لأنه تم تأمين مفتاح HKLM.
  • إذا كان يتم إعادة إنشاء الملف.ins، يحتاج العميل أن تتذكر أن التعليق خارج هذا الخط في ذلك الوقت.
خصائص

رقم الموضوع: 286338 - آخر مراجعة: 22‏/01‏/2017 - المراجعة: 2

تعليقات